Superintendent - Bridge Operations

Milestone Contractors is a fully integrated highway, heavy construction, asphalt paving, concrete paving, and site-development general contractor providing construction services throughout the state of Indiana and beyond. Due to company growth, we are currently looking to add a Superintendent - Bridge Operations. If you are interested in the role please apply today!

Superintendent Duties/Responsibilities:

Provides overall administrative and technical direction for construction operations in a variety of disciplines, maintaining the highest levels of safety and meeting or exceeding company and customer quality standards.

Essential Functions:

  • Oversees construction projects to meet design, budget, and scheduling specifications
    • Plans and directs personnel on assigned projects, directly or indirectly
    • Collaborates with the equipment manager and others for effective equipment utilization
    • Interfaces with client representatives, customers, suppliers, vendors, sub-contractors, and union officials
    • Provides strategic and technical direction as needed
  • Manages financials
    • Assists with development of bids
    • Develops, monitors, and reports on operating costs within functional areas.
    • Makes recommendations and implements solutions to problems related to same
  • Develops employees
    • Coaches and mentors field staff
    • Supports direct reports developmental activities
    • Ensures direct reports meet personal and professional developmental goals
    • Motivates employees and work groups to achieve productivity, performance, safety, and quality goals
  • Communicates effectively
    • Represents company as project/company spokesperson
    • Shares information about project status with senior management
    • Facilitates collaboration among work groups
    • Resolves conflicts and labor relations issues; understands contract agreements regarding scheduling and assigning work
  • Promotes and maintains safe work environment.
    • Exhibits safe work behaviors; evaluates work area for hazards; eliminates or controls hazards
    • Wears all prescribed PPE
    • Ensures employees are following safety policies and exhibiting safe behaviors

Qualifications/Competencies:

  • Bachelor's Degree in Construction Mgmt, Construction Engineering Mgmt, Civil Engineering, Business Administration, or other related field; OR equivalent work experience; OR a combination of a lesser degree and equivalent work experience
  • 5 or more years' experience in bridge construction management position in heavy highway industry
